3/30/2023 0 Comments Ann frank diarey![]() Jewish people were no longer allowed to visit non-Jewish places of business and Jewish children had to attend separate Jewish schools. The Dutch army quickly surrendered, and the Nazi army began enforcing new laws restricting Jewish mobility. Less than a year later, Nazis invaded the Netherlands. Although Frank and her family enjoyed the safety of the Netherlands, this all changed when Nazi Germany invaded Poland in 1939 and the Second World War began. Frank quickly acclimated to her new home and began attending a Dutch school nearby. While her father left first to make arrangements, Anne Frank stayed with her grandparents in Aachen, Germany until February of 1934 when she joined the rest of her family in Amsterdam. The Franks decided to flee to Amsterdam in the Netherlands in hopes of a better life. In 1933, when Anne was about five years old, Adolf Hitler and the anti-Jewish National Socialist Party seized power. She lived with her older sister Margot and her parents Otto and Edith Frank. ![]() Although she was unable to witness it, Anne Frank’s writing in her diary became one of the most recognized accounts of life for a Jewish family in Europe during World War II.Īnnelies Marie Frank was born on June 12, 1929, in Frankfurt, Germany. Unfortunately, her life was cut short by antisemitic persecution during the Holocaust. ![]() When she was growing up, Anne Frank wanted to be a writer or a journalist.
